An audacious bid for iiNet?
David Buckland
April 29, 2015
I have always admired Vaughan Bowen, the founder of M2 Telecommunications (ASX: MTU). In the ten and a half years since listing at $0.25 per share, M2 has paid out a total of $1.23 in dividends and its share price has grown 44 fold to $11.00, making it one of the best performing companies in the ASX. In 2011, twelve years after founding M2, Vaughan stepped down as CEO, passing the baton to Geoff Horth, and fortunately for the business he remained an Executive Director with a focus on acquisitions. continue…
